Job Description Job Description and Responsibilities Reporting to the Chief Research Officer, the Senior Director-National Technology Strategy will be a key link between cutting edge government customers and VMwareutting edge R&D capabilities. This person should have excellent technology strategy experience in the Intelligence Community/National Security sector(s).
The NTS will take a customer-centric approach to shaping and articulating the components of VMwareechnology strategy that are of specific relevance to Federal government customers. He/She should have the ability to lead virtual teams in an enterprise software product and service environment.
This executive will focus on VMwareederal government customer strategy, with initial focus on the National Security space. He/She will be an integral part of the Senior Federal Leadership Team and a thought leader in VMware.
Primary responsibilities of this role include:
- Trusted advisor: The Senior Director, National Technology Strategy will discuss the broad technology landscape with decision makers and advise them on how to leverage new technology to enhance their organizationission effectiveness.
- Recognized thought leader: Expand VMwarenfluence within the government sector by articulating VMwareechnology vision through a range of vehicles, including industry events, press and analyst engagements, sales meetings, and social media.
- Great partner: Play a leadership role as a member of VMwareovernment field technical community, helping to connect field engineers and selected technology partners with VMwarextended R&D community.
- PoC engagements: When appropriate, engage deeply with customers and partners to stand up PoCs that demonstrate unique value propositions. This will require virtual teams of field engineers, R&D, partners, contractors, etc.
Internal advocate: Anticipate the requirements of our government customers and engage with VMwareroduct engineering teams to advocate for roadmaps and innovation that take account of those differentiated needs.
Requirements: - 10+years of customer-facing experience in the Enterprise Software and/or Systems Integrator spaces that involved exerting significant influence on the customersoice of technologies and solutions.
- Track record of meaningful SES-level interactions that have resulted in continuing relationships, acknowledged thought leadership and a reputation for prioritizing customer success in meeting mission objectives.
- 5-10 years of customer-based design, architecture, and implementation experience in the national security community; strong mission focus.
- Excellent grasp of technology and industry trends coupled with the ability to synthesize and communicate complex solutions; Solid understanding of cloud computing principles, features, and business & IT value propositions for Federal customers.
- Proven ability to work closely with field sales organizations, technology partners and R&D teams. Able to align stakeholder interests and navigate customer organizations to ensure successful outcomes.
- Strong organizational and project management skills. Track record of assembling virtual teams to create and field demonstrations, PoCetc.
- Deals well with ambiguity. Able to manage competing customer demands and concurrent customer engagements.
- Outstanding communication and influencing skills. Must have the proven ability to deliver concise, logical, written documents and the presence to deliver the companyision and product definitions to both large and small audiences.
- High ethical standards.
- Top Secret Clearance.
- Some travel will be required, especially to VMwarealo Alto offices.
- BS in Computer Science or related degree. Advanced degree strongly desired.
